One of the main tasks a Site Administrator needs to perform is creating, configuring, and maintaining Web Parts and the overall layout of information in a site. Access to Site Content information is displayed to the users of your site through Web Parts, which are components that can be dropped into a SharePoint page to pull information from the Site Content sources and display it in a predetermined way. Any number of Web Parts can be added or customized to display information in a certain way. Finding the right information to display is an important part of being a Site Administrator.
